The Mega Riches Casino Technical Deep Dive: License Verification, Payout Math & Troubleshooting

Navigating the modern iGaming landscape requires more than just luck; it demands technical insight. This exhaustive whitepaper provides a forensic examination of https://megariches-casino.co.uk/, an online platform centered on the Mega Riches theme. We will move beyond surface-level reviews to dissect the operational framework, calculate real-world bonus costs, audit security postures, and provide detailed protocols for common technical issues. Whether you’re a data-driven player or a technical evaluator, this manual serves as your definitive resource for the Mega Riches Casino ecosystem.

Before You Start: The Pre-Registration Checklist

Engaging with any online casino is a technical commitment. Prior to account creation, verify these critical parameters to ensure a secure and compatible experience.

  • Jurisdiction & License Check: Confirm the casino’s operational license (e.g., UK Gambling Commission, Malta Gaming Authority) is valid and applicable to your country of residence. Access to Mega Riches slots is jurisdiction-dependent.
  • Technical Compliance: Ensure your device meets minimum requirements: a modern browser (Chrome 90+, Safari 14+) with JavaScript enabled, or a compatible iOS/Android OS for app use.
  • Financial Gateway Pre-Approval: Verify that your intended deposit/withdrawal method (e.g., Visa, Mastercard, e-Wallet) is supported without intermediary currency conversion fees.
  • Responsible Gambling Tools: Locate the platform’s self-exclusion, deposit limit, and reality check settings. Understand how to implement them pre-emptively.

Account Creation: A Step-by-Step Protocol

The registration process is your first technical handshake with the system. Follow this protocol to ensure clean data entry and avoid future verification bottlenecks.

  1. Initiation: Navigate to the Mega Riches Casino homepage and click ‘Sign Up’ or ‘Register’.
  2. Data Layer Input: Complete the form with exact, legally identifiable information: Full name (matching government ID), date of birth, residential address, and active email.
  3. Credential Generation: Create a username and a strong password (12+ characters, mixed case, numbers, symbols). Store these securely.
  4. Contractual Agreement: Read the Terms & Conditions, with special attention to bonus wagering rules and withdrawal limits. Check the box to affirm.
  5. Verification Trigger: Submit the form. You will typically receive an email with a confirmation link. Clicking this link authenticates your email address and activates the account.
Mega Riches Casino logo and brand identity
Fig. 1: The Mega Riches Casino brand visual identity, often associated with its flagship progressive slot network.

Mobile Integration: App vs. Web Client Analysis

The Mega Riches experience is delivered through two primary clients: a responsive web application and, potentially, a native mobile app. Each has distinct technical implications.

  • Progressive Web App (PWA): The browser-based client offers universal compatibility. No installation is required, and updates are seamless. Ensure cookies and localStorage are enabled for session persistence. Performance is dependent on browser and network quality.
  • Native Application: If available, a native app from the App Store or Google Play provides optimized performance, push notifications for bonuses, and potentially faster payment processing. It requires manual updates but integrates more deeply with device OS.

Troubleshooting Scenario: App Crash on Launch. 1) Force-close the application. 2) Check for operating system updates. 3) Ensure sufficient free storage space (min. 500MB). 4) Clear the app cache from device settings. 5) As a last resort, uninstall and re-download the application from the official source.

Table 1: Mega Riches Casino – Core Technical Specifications
Category Specification Notes / Impact
Software Providers NetEnt, Pragmatic Play, Play’n GO, etc. Determines game quality, RTP ranges, and feature sets.
Game Portfolio Slots, Live Dealer, Table Games Mega Riches slots likely refer to progressive jackpot titles.
Minimum Deposit £10 (Varies by method) Lower threshold for payment gateway fees.
Withdrawal Timeframe 1-5 Banking Days EFT slower than e-Wallets. Includes security hold period.
Customer Support Protocol Live Chat, Email, FAQ Live Chat offers lowest latency for technical issues.
Encryption Standard SSL/TLS 1.2+ Mandatory for protecting financial and personal data in transit.

Bonus Mathematics: Calculating the True Cost of Play

Welcome bonuses are not “free money”; they are liquidity under strict contractual conditions. Here is the mathematical framework for evaluating a 100% match bonus up to £100 with a 35x wagering requirement (WR) on the bonus amount.

Key Variables:
B = Bonus Amount Received (£100)
D = Qualifying Deposit Amount (£100)
WR = Wagering Requirement (35x)
GGR = Game’s Gross Gambling Return (e.g., 96% RTP = 0.96)
HA = House Advantage (1 – GGR = 0.04)

Expected Loss from Wagering:
Theoretical Amount to Wager = B * WR = £100 * 35 = £3500.
Expected Player Loss = Amount to Wager * HA = £3500 * 0.04 = £140.

Net Position Analysis:
You deposited £100 and received £100 bonus. The expected value of your bonus, after meeting WR, is: £100 (Bonus) – £140 (Expected Loss) = -£40. Your £100 deposit is still your own liquidity, but the bonus has a negative expected value (-£40) under these conditions. This model demonstrates why understanding the combined WR and game RTP is critical before accepting any offer at Mega Riches Casino.

Banking Architecture: Deposit and Withdrawal Flows

The financial pipeline is a multi-stage process with defined latency at each node.

  • Deposit Flow: User Request → Frontend Encryption → Payment Gateway → Acquirer Bank → Casino Wallet. This is near-instant for e-wallets, slower for card processing.
  • Withdrawal Flow: User Request → Security Review (24-72h) → Processor Payout → Interbank Network → User Account. This is the critical path, often taking 1-5 business days post-approval. Withdrawals are typically returned via the deposit method (“Same Channel Routing”).

Troubleshooting Scenario: Declined Withdrawal. 1) Verify you have met all bonus wagering requirements. 2) Ensure your account is fully verified (KYC). 3) Confirm the withdrawal amount does not exceed your verified method’s limits. 4) Check for pending withdrawal requests already in queue. Contact support with your transaction ID for a precise error code.

Security and Fair Play Audit Points

Due diligence is non-negotiable. Investigate these pillars:

  • Licensing Authority: Cross-reference the license number in the website footer with the official regulator’s online register.
  • Independent Audits: Look for certifications from eCOGRA or iTech Labs, confirming RNG fairness and game RTP accuracy.
  • Data Policy: Review the Privacy Policy for data retention periods, third-party sharing clauses, and your rights under GDPR or similar regulations.
Fig. 2: A technical overview or promotional reel often detailing gameplay features of prominent slots available on the platform.

Extended FAQ: Technical and Operational Queries

1. What is the exact network of Mega Riches slots? Are they standalone or linked progressives?
This requires checking the game info panel within the casino. “Mega Riches” often denotes a branded series (like Mega Moolah) which are typically wide-area linked progressive jackpots, where a seed prize grows across multiple casinos and software platforms.
2. How do I force a game to reload if it freezes during play?
First, do not close the tab/browser. Use the game’s refresh button if present. If not, note the game ID and your bet details. Then, you can refresh the page; most modern games will attempt to recover the last state. If lost, contact support with the game ID and timestamp.
3. Is two-factor authentication (2FA) available for my account?
Check the account security settings. If 2FA is offered, enable it using an authenticator app (e.g., Google Authenticator) for a significant security upgrade over SMS-based codes.
4. Why does my location fail verification if I’m in a licensed region?
This is often an IP address issue. Your ISP may be routing traffic through a node in a non-licensed region. Try switching from Wi-Fi to mobile data (or vice versa), or restarting your router to obtain a fresh IP. VPNs will almost always cause a failure.
5. What is the protocol for a disputed game outcome?
Immediately use the “Game History” or “Transactions” log to save the round ID. Do not play further on that game. Contact support with the round ID and a clear description of the perceived discrepancy (e.g., “win not credited”). The casino will request a game log from the provider for review.
6. Can I run the casino client on multiple devices simultaneously?
Typically, yes, but you cannot be logged into the same account from two devices and play simultaneously. This can trigger security alerts for duplicate sessions. Log out from one device before using another.
7. How are wagering requirements calculated on slot vs. table game contributions?
This is crucial. Most bonuses assign different contribution percentages. Slots often count 100%, while roulette might count 10%, and blackjack 5%. This means a £10 roulette bet might only contribute £1 to the WR. Always check the bonus T&C for the “Game Weighting” table.
8. What backend data is tracked in my player profile?
Casinos track session time, game preferences, bet sizing patterns, deposit frequency, win/loss ratios, and responsiveness to promotions. This data builds a “player value” model used for personalized bonus offers.

This technical guide demystifies the core operational systems behind Mega Riches Casino. From the cryptographic handshake of registration to the financial algebra of bonuses and the network logic of its flagship games, informed engagement is the ultimate strategy. Prioritize verification, understand the mathematical models governing play, and utilize the structured troubleshooting pathways outlined. The Mega Riches brand promises potential, but it is the player’s technical diligence that transforms that potential into a secure and comprehensible gaming experience.

Scroll to Top